AVS Aeroskin functionality
This is my truck. And I applied the AVS shield before a long trip thru Florida on Labor Day weekend. Could not be happier with the results. Yes like someone stated here in FL we are going thru the lovebug craze right now. And let me tell you the bugshield was full of bug splatter. From one side to the other. I still had bugs on my windshield, but the AVS handled the rest. If u are as compulsive with your truck as me, it is worth it. It definitely protected the edge of the hood and paint from bug splatter. Lovebug juice will eat up thru your paint if u do not take care of the splatter on time. Having this shield made it simple. With just a microfiber towel and water @ a rest stop they all came out easily. Also, no wind noise whatsoever while driving. A good investment if u do not want to spend mayor mula on paint protection film.
